SMS spoofing is a technology that replaces the originating mobile number with alphanumeric text. It can have legitimate or illegitimate purposes, such as impersonating another person or company, or sending anonymous messages.

Text mining is the process of deriving high-quality information from text by using computer algorithms and techniques. It involves tasks such as text categorization, clustering, extraction, sentiment analysis, and more. It has applications in various domains such as business, security, and biomedicine.

Information extraction (IE) is the task of automatically extracting structured information from unstructured and/or semi-structured documents using natural language processing (NLP). IE involves processing human language texts by means of algorithms, such as machine learning and pattern recognition.
